Android SDK Manager - 要下载哪些API?

时间:2015-03-20 13:41:09

标签: android sdk

为了开发具有最小sdk API 10的应用程序,我是否需要通过sdk管理器安装该API?或API 22(最新的)包括API 10?

4 个答案:

答案 0 :(得分:3)

这将是一个简短的答案:否。

API 22包也支持所有以前的API。因此,您只需下载api 22(显然也可以下载SDK工具,构建工具和平台工具)。您不需要API 10.您可以在gradle文件或清单中设置最低SDK。

答案 1 :(得分:0)

您可以选择这些选项,但您的(测试)设备也应安装API 10。如果选择第二个选项(api 22)并在设备上安装了API 10,则存在实现无法编译的代码的风险。我个人会选择第二个选项并在使用API​​ 10的设备上进行测试。 您还可以在应用程序清单中设置最小SDK

答案 2 :(得分:0)

您无需下载API 10.

机器人:的minSdkVersion "一个整数,指定运行应用程序所需的最低API级别。如果系统的API级别低于此属性中指定的值,则Android系统将阻止用户安装应用程序。 "

答案 3 :(得分:0)

简而言之,没有。

API 22是升级(连续第12次)。

如果您确实想在使用API​​ 10的设备上测试您的应用,我只需将清单中的最小SDK设置为10.稍后在代码中,您会看到有关您使用的功能的建议或可能的错误